Member-only story
Push Notifications at Scale: From 100 to 10 Million Users
Push notifications seem simple at first glance:
“Just send a message to someone’s phone.”
But once you move from a few hundred users to millions, things get tricky. Really tricky. It’s like trying to shout across a small room vs. trying to make yourself heard in a packed football stadium.
Let’s break down the challenges, the architecture, and how to build a system that can handle millions of personalized notifications — without blowing up your backend.
If you are not a member on Medium , click HERE to access full story.
🧩 1. The Problem
Imagine you’re building a health & wellness app.
- Sarah needs a “Take your Paracetamol 💊 at 8 AM” reminder.
- Raj needs an “Insulin shot 💉” ping.
- Emily wants a “Workout warm-up 🏋️♀️” nudge.
At 8 AM sharp, millions of notifications need to go out.
What could go wrong?
- Scalability issues: Looping over millions of device tokens = 🔥 backend meltdown.
- Delivery problems: What if Sarah’s phone is offline? Or Raj’s app is force-closed?
